Ok so i make all the kids birthday cakes in the family and i do a great job of them if i do say so myself but i was wondering - when i cut the cake out to shape; is there some way of preventing the cake from crumbling into the icing when i ice it?????

I stick it in the freezer for an hour before I have to ice it. It helps to hold it all together and makes it heaps easier to spread the icing on it.

Yeah, I stick it in the freezer too... on the plate I'm going to serve/display it on, so that if I drip any icing onto the plate, its really easy to pick off!

sometime i learnt of the cooking channel, is if you make a glaze, say apricot and water, and brush tht over the sides of the cake, apparently it wont crumble when you go to ice it, and it doesnt effect the taste of the cake either
